How Diabetes Damages Your Health

Diabetes, which basically means high levels of sugar in the blood, can be very dangerous for one’s health if not controlled well in time. Since blood flows to almost every part of the body, long-term diabetes can result in a number of complications or problems.

Let us take a look at what uncontrolled long term diabetes can do to our body.

Brain
Diabetes is linked to an increased buildup of plaque in the arteries which can hinder blood flow to the brain and potentially cause a stroke.

2. Eyes
High blood glucose can damage the tiny blood vessels in the eyes and cause complications like diabetic retinopathy or glaucoma which can even result in blindness if left untreated.

3. Heart
Diabetes puts pressure on the cardiovascular system and increases the risk of high blood pressure and heart disease.

4. Blood Vessels and nerves
Prolonged blood glucose levels and associated factors such high blood pressure and cholesterol levels causes damage to blood vessels and nerves in the long term.

5. Kidneys
High blood glucose and blood pressure make kidneys work harder. ...
... Over time this reduces the efficiency of the kidneys and increases possibility of renal failure.

6. Hands, legs and feet
Over time high blood glucose damages nerves and reduces blood flow to the extremities leading to pain, numbness, weakness and also reduces the body’s capacity to heal.

7. Mouth
Uncontrolled diabetes increases the risk of tooth decay, gum disease, infections and taste impairment.

8. Skin
High blood sugar levels dehydrate the skin causing dryness and infections.

9. Immune System
High blood sugar levels cause immune system malfunction and trigger infections by weakening infection-fighting antimicrobial beta-defensin peptides.

Luckily almost all of these can be prevented or managed by controlling blood sugar levels with attention to one’s diet, exercise and medicines. Along with these, weight management, reducing alcohol intake, not smoking and regular checkups will go a long way in helping keeping diabetic complications at bay.
